In these case studies local authorities, and other organisations responsible for implementing targeted youth support (TYS), share emerging practice around the processes that need to be in place in order to effectively deliver the reforms.

The case studies detail the challenges faced, the actions taken and the resulting impact, and offer some implementation tips for the following areas:

  • Early identification of vulnerable young people

  • Building a clear picture of individual need

  • Early interventions via in universal settings

  • Developing effective lead professional practices

  • Providing services in appropriate settings

Their purpose is to give you a taste of the different practices as they emerge, as well as the opportunity to find out more about issues relevant to you and your authority.
